Jannik Sinner vs Jesper De Jong Prediction - Australian Open 2024

Jannik Sinner will sqaure off with Jesper De Jong in the second round of the Australian Open Men's Singles 2024 on Wednesday.

Stats Insider's free betting tips for the Sinner vs De Jong match, plus the latest betting odds in Australia, are detailed in this article.

Who Will Win: Sinner vs De Jong

Based on advanced computer power and data, Stats Insider has simulated the outcome of Wednesday's Sinner-De Jong men's singles match 10,000 times.

Our proven predictive analytics model currently gives Sinner a 95% chance of beating De Jong in the Australian Open Men's Singles 2024.
